Hello from France, the sun is shining and it's warm, I finally found a trick to use the W1209, I own a 102 liter fridge set at 54 F., when the temperature arrives to 54 F. the water in the fridge is Liquid and flows towards the evacuation, I think used the W1209 with a small fan 12V for dispersed or dried water on the wall, I set the temperature of w1209 to 58 F (temperature which activates the compressor of the refrigerator managed by an MH1210A ) The fan controlled by the w1209 starts at 58 F, I set the W1209 to stop the fan at 54 F. The fan placed in the top of the fridge slightly inclined towards the wall. I think its can walk to evacuate the water?
